Safety information, installation and maintenance

For full details see the Installation and Maintenance Instructions

(IM-P134-61) supplied with the product.

Installation note:

WCV wafer type check valves can be installed, sandwiched between

weld neck flanges, with horizontal flow or vertical upward flow.

When installing on a pump delivery side, do not assemble direct

onto the pump flange or following bend or elbows, allow a distance

of 5 to 10 pipe diameters.

Note: Flanges, bolts (or studs), nuts and gaskets are to be

supplied by the installer.

Disposal:

The product is recyclable. No ecological hazard is anticipated with

disposal of this product providing due care is taken. However, if the

recycling process involves a temperature approaching 315°C

caution is advised regarding decomposition of the viton component.

Spare parts

WCV type wafer check valves are non-maintainable - There are

no available spares.
